f142Ferrari is preparing to unveil its new V8 supercar, codenamed F142, later in 2009. We still don’t know the name of the production car, but some alphanumeric combination between F400 and F500 are possible badges for the F430 successor, reflecting the mid-engined V8’s displacement.

Our artist’s impression is compiled from the Ferrari F142 spyshots that have been circulating in recent months, suggesting a more modern look. That’s fitting for an all-new model that’s promised to move the game on in a substantial way for the first time in a decade…  Details

Cars like the million dollar Porsche Carrera GT and Ferrari Enzo are rightly considered supercars with their lightweight carbon fiber construction and 650 hp (477 kw) thoroughbred mid mounted engines making them capable of 0-60 mph in 3.9 seconds. The amazing thing is that electric vehicles like the 250 hp (183 kw) Tesla Roadster, which produce 100% instant torque from zero rpm, can accelerate to 60 mph in the exact same time, and at costs as low as $0.02 per mile. Paul Evans takes a look at the leading lights of this new breed of speed demon – the top 5 fastest Electric Vehicles in the world.

The two aforementioned supercars are officially rated at around 12 mpg (19.6L/100km) in city driving, depending on your local fuel price, meaning it could cost as much as $40 in fuel to drive 100km. An EV with similar performance will travel the same distance on just $1.20 worth of electricity ($0.60 in charged over night at off-peak rates). That’s not just a slight improvement, that’s a huge leap forward.

Patrick Dempsey has been busy during the long break since the opening round of the 2009 Grand-Am Roles Sports Car Series presented by Crown Royal Cask No. 16 season opener, the Rolex 24 At Daytona. But nothing felt better than the recent special test at Homestead-Miami Speedway, the only opportunity for many of the teams to get track time before the next event on the schedule, the April 25 Bosch Engineering 250 at Virginia International Raceway.

“It’s great to get back in the car,” Dempsey said at Homestead. “I like this track a lot. The car’s running really good.
